Item 2: Resume (1-2 Pages)
40 Points: 1-2 Page(s)
You resume is the backbone of your application and can make or break if an employer wants to continue
with you for an interview. Make sure your resume consists of the following sections: Contact
Information, Objective, Education, and Experience. It is up to you to add any additional items to your
resume. Try to add a couple more sections to highlight some additional information about yourself, such
as “Honors/Awards,” or even “Languages.” Be sure formatting is linear/flows; does not look disruptive.

Item 3: References
20 Points: 1 Page
References are great to have in a resume because it tells the employer you have professional people to
contact in case they have additional questions about your study habits, work ethics, or even just
personal experience. Please include a reference page with at least three contacts.
